Main Purpose of Job

The main purpose of this position is to provide oversight for the Prepaid Accounts Benefits Division and ensure fiscal transactions related to Account holders are accounted for accurately and timely. This position supervises four positions within the Prepaid Accounts Benefits. The incumbent is expected to have an understanding of the agency's record keeping system. This position is responsible for recordation or revenues related to account holder contributions, enrollment fees, management fees, and investment fees.

This position is responsible for ensuring benefit payments are processed accurately and timely. This position is responsible for reconciling the depository, disbursement account, lockbox accounts and investment activity.

This position serves as a back for Accountant Advanced - Accounts Payable, ensuring invoices are processed timely, and transactions are captured in the financial accounting system in a timely manner.

This position assists the Director of Finance with QuickBooks entries, financial statements, journal entries and by providing information related to prepaid account revenues and expenditures as needed for reporting purposes.

POSITION DUTIES

Review daily recordation of revenues and fees entered into the system by staff and ensure the revenues entered in the system matches the deposits in the bank account.  Ensures transactions are posted to the correct account holder, review benefit payment requests and checks processed and ensure accuracy, provide guidance to staff on account holder issues, research and resolve any account holder issues.  

Daily and Monthly reconciliations of Bank Accounts to General Ledger accounts and subsidiary accounts, research and reconcile any deposit returns and other discrepancies.  

Supervise a staff of 4, provide guidance, train, approve leave requests and complete Performance Evaluations.  

Prepare monthly adjusting Journal Entries in Quickbooks to capture bank fees, outstanding checks and other adjustments.  Prepare monthly Journal Entries of payroll expenses for uploading in QuickBooks.  

Provide backup support to Accountant Advanced-Accounts Payable to process vendor invoices and interagency invoices within the timelines established by the State.  Review and ensure proper accounting codes are used.  

Provide assistance with general accounting responsibilities such as Benefits revenue and payouts for fiscal year close-outs.  

Provide assistance with projection of year to date revenues and disbursement for annual Budget process.  

Provide necessary documentation as requested by external auditors and/or OLA Auditors.  

Perform other duties as assigned by the Director of Finance and/or Executive Director.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

Education: Possession of a bachelor's degree in Accounting or Finance from an accredited college or university.

Experience: Five years of experience examining, analyzing and interpreting accounting systems, records and reports by applying generally accepted accounting principles. Three years of the required experience must have involved the supervision of Accountants, Fiscal and Support Staff.
